In religious and art history we often see saints and important figures depicted in a unique style known as Icons. The existence of Icon paintings date back to early Christianity and are identified by a round halo behind the head of the painting’s subject. Particularly in Russian art history, Icon paintings are very elaborate and are adorned with real gold, silver, and gems.
